Default Can't Load Thief 3 on Windows Vista

I have an;

Intel Core2 CPU 6600 @ 2.40Ghz
2GB Ram
Nvidia GeForce 7900GS
And Windows Vista

And all I get when I try to start the game is a "Runtime Error!" abnormal program termination error. Is this game just not compatible with windows Vista or is there something else I can try to make this game work. It worked fine on my old computer that had really bad specs with XP.

Default Think I solved my own problem

I found that if you go to t3.exe and right click it and select properties and then the compatibility tab, just check mark "run this program in compatibility mode" and make sure Windows XP is selected the game runs fine then. Might even work for other games if your having a problem.

Well I looked into DEP a bit more and found out some info for Vista users. I disabled DEP and Thief now ran fine. To disable DEP run the command prompt. Start>Run>type "command" without the quotes, then hit enter. In the command prompt windows type bcdedit /set nx AlwaysOff then hit enter, now reboot your machine and Thief should now run. Hopefully if setting the compatibility didn't work for you this will. Good luck all.

Please don't do this if you have a Dell laptop! A few people have run this command, and it makes the laptop BSOD at bootup.

Once I used the above tip, I had to go into advanced startup and repair options and re-enable DEP by using the command

bcdedit.exe /set {default} nx OptIn

Mine is an XPS 1730, YMMV - I would recommend you try and exclude the specific executables from DEP using the Data Execution Prevention tab in Performance Options rather than disable DEP completely if you have a Dell.
